To break an ankle with the new physics engine, sprint in one direction, abruptly stop your physical feet (or thumbstick input), and flick the ball to your opposite hand while simultaneously changing direction. Instead of constantly lunging for steals—which often leads to getting blown past—keep both hands raised high inside the paint. The updated collision boxes mean merely having your hands in the shooter's visual field heavily penalizes their shot accuracy.
